@article{article_1602330, title={Recent Metallurgical Applications of Electron Diffraction Techniques in TEM}, journal={ITU Journal of Metallurgy and Materials Engineering}, volume={2}, pages={1–6}, year={2025}, author={Duran, Erçin Çağan}, keywords={transmission electron microscopy, metals, alloys, imaging, diffraction, tomography}, abstract={A summary of the current efforts in the field of transmission electron microscopy (TEM) for the high spatial resolution characterisation needs of some of the metallurgical applications using electron diffraction techniques is presented. The aim is to highlight the improvement and the introduction of different methods in the TEM that made it possible to gain new insights in structural analyses of metals and alloys. Techniques like precession electron diffraction, electron diffraction tomography, and four-dimensional scanning transmission electron microscopy are shown to be capable of allowing an unprecedented amount of information to be studied about these materials with the help of improved detector technology. This review will showcase the benefits and some of the examples of the most recent electron diffraction applications for metals and alloys.}, number={1}, publisher={İstanbul Technical University}
